  • Haggard Park

    Haggard Park in Plano, TX, is a charming community park that offers a relaxing outdoor space for residents and visitors alike. The park features lush green landscapes, walking trails, and picnic areas, making it an ideal spot for families and friends to gather. In addition to its natural beauty, Haggard Park is home to a variety of amenities, including a playground, sports facilities, and well-maintained gardens, providing recreational opportunities for people of all ages. Whether you're looking to enjoy a leisurely stroll, engage in sports, or simply unwind in nature, Haggard Park is a welcoming destination in the heart of Plano.
